Energeticky a prumyslovy holding (EPH)

Company description

ENERGETICKÝ A PRŮMYSLOVÝ HOLDING (EPH) is a  Central European energy group operating mainly in the Czech Republic, Slovakia, Germany, Italy, Great Britain and Poland. It is a vertically integrated energy utility covering the complete value chain in the energy sector.

It includes 40 companies operating in coal extraction, electricity and heat production from conventional and renewable sources, including electricity and heat distribution, electricity and gas trade and their supply to final customers and, last but not least, in the gas industry.

EPH is also the gas industry leader in Slovakia and the key shipper of natural gas from Russia to the European Union. EPH is an important producer of cogenerated heat in the Czech Republic and the largest supplier of thermal energy to customers in the Czech Republic. It is also the second largest Czech producer of electricity.
